Grey's Anatomy: Scoop on the future of Jackson's career as a doctor from Entertainment Weekly's Sandra Gonzalez

Here's some scoop on Grey's Anatomy from Entertainment Weekly's Sandra Gonzalez's The Spoiler Room column, which was posted on 3/20/13.


I honestly thought Jackson was going to quit his office job Derek-style on Grey’s. Am I wrong or will the job eventually get to him? I personally prefer him in surgery. — Lillian
And we might get the sense that Jackson feels the same way. When I spoke to Jesse Williams, he said that it will take more than one episode for Jackson to settle into his new role at Grey Sloan, and in fact, “it gets increasingly hard” for him to do so. “We’re a few episodes ahead and every episode is way more demanding for Jackson as a board member,” says Williams. “He doesn’t see that many surgeries and that’s what makes him the most frustrated with his mom. She took away his job and gave him a job he didn’t want or ask for.” That said, Williams doesn’t see the pressure causing Jackson to abandon his post any time soon. ”I hope not,” Williams says. “That’s not something I think will be very fun, but there are certainly people on staff who hope that’s what he would do.”
